Output 53ef64e4b580460600b172457da8f7a44e23c1fbc820d9807ae8dfddbe0f2ac5:0

value
27099973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d59674916da8db98e0b2054e967b8234c180039 OP_EQUAL
address
38k14BA5WKhP66Q4id7QhsKeEMRhbqxrB3
transaction
53ef64e4b580460600b172457da8f7a44e23c1fbc820d9807ae8dfddbe0f2ac5
spent
true